- The MEd in Art and Art Education at Columbia University is a 2-year program.
- This degree is designed for individuals seeking a high level of specialist achievement in art education.
- This is a flexible degree that allows students to pursue their own interests, conduct research, and develop special projects in the field of art education.
- Students are expected to conduct more in-depth work than M.A. students in research courses and the Special Project (thesis).
- The available concentrations are listed below:
- Museum Education
- Studio Art Pedagogy
- Creative Technologies
- Community Engagement
- The program is also designed for practitioners who wish to acquire more advanced research skills as a basis for future doctoral study.

Eligibility & Entry Requirement
Academic Eligibility:
- Students must have a bachelor's degree in a related field to get admission to this program.
- Students are required to maintain at least a 3.0 overall GPA.
Language Requirments:
- Students whose official language is not English are required to submit IELTS or TOEFL scores.

Required Document List
The following Documents are required to attend this program:
- Statement of Purpose: An essay or other written statement written by the student.
- Resume/CV: Outline of academic achievements and/or awards, publications, relevant work and/or volunteer experience.
- Academic Documents: Submit copies of official transcripts from post-secondary institutions attended.
- Sample of written work: Student has to write something interesting as their sample essay in the application form.
- Statement of Interest: Reasons or intentions for pursuing studies in this program, including a description of prior experience.
- Two confidential letters of recommendation: Referees (Teachers, guidance counselors, or Professors) should comment on academics and that references should submit along with the application system.
